Transaction 38a6575db86cf9240bab2250e81e5a473f4d4582224fc5d304ea37c319068889
1 Input
1 Output
-
38a6575db86cf9240bab2250e81e5a473f4d4582224fc5d304ea37c319068889:0
- value
- 29198064
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5182f14a8e737779e96b0fddeff4ae80a371264
- address
- bc1qk5vz799guumh085kkr7aal62aq9rwynydh77th